Identification of new isotopes with the He-jet fed on-line isotope separator KUR-ISOL

Description
The He-jet fed isotope separator on-line (ISOL) facility, KUR-ISOL, has been constructed for the studies on nuclei far from stability produced by fission. The separator can give high-intensity beams of rare-earth elements using a high-temperature thermal ion source. Four neutron-rich isotopes in the rare-earth region, 152Ce, 154Pr, 155Nd and 156Pm have so far been newly identified at this facility. The methods of identification and the implications of the results are presented together with some technical developments on the KUR-ISOL facility recently performed. (author)
